What is Military Deferment Form
The Military Deferment Request Form is a document used by borrowers of federal student loans to request repayment deferment while serving on active duty during military operations or national emergencies.

What is the Military Deferment Request Form?
The Military Deferment Request Form is a critical document for borrowers in the U.S. who are serving on active military duty. This form allows them to request a deferment of their education loan repayments while they are deployed. It is essential for those enrolled in Federal Family Education Loan (FFEL), Direct Loan, and Perkins Loan programs. For borrowers, utilizing this form ensures that they can focus on their military responsibilities without the added stress of loan repayments during their service.

Who is eligible to use the Military Deferment Request Form?
Active duty members of the military who have federal student loans, including FFEL, Direct Loans, and Perkins Loans, can apply for deferment using this form.
What types of loans are covered by this form?
This form applies to Federal Family Education Loans (FFEL), William D. Ford Federal Direct Loans, and Federal Perkins Loans.

What documentation do I need to submit along with the form?
You should prepare to provide proof of your active duty status, which may include military orders or other official documentation confirming your service.
